R တွင် ပျမ်းမျှလုပ်ဆောင်ချက်ကို အသုံးပြုပုံ (ဥပမာများနှင့်အတူ)
Vector တစ်ခုရှိ ပျမ်းမျှတန်ဖိုးများကို တွက်ချက်ရန် R တွင် Mean() လုပ်ဆောင်ချက်ကို သင်အသုံးပြုနိုင်သည်။
mean(x)
အောက်ဖော်ပြပါ ဥပမာများသည် ဤလုပ်ဆောင်ချက်ကို လက်တွေ့အသုံးချနည်းကို ပြသထားသည်။
ဥပမာ 1- vector ၏ပျမ်းမျှကိုတွက်ချက်ပါ။
အောက်ပါကုဒ်သည် R တွင် vector တစ်ခု၏ ပျမ်းမျှတန်ဖိုးကို တွက်ချက်နည်းကို ပြသည်-
#definevector x <- c(3, 6, 7, 7, 12, 14, 19, 22, 24) #calculate mean of vector mean(x) [1] 12.66667
သင့် vector တွင် တန်ဖိုးများ ပျောက်ဆုံးနေပါက၊ ပျမ်းမျှ တွက်ချက်ရာတွင် ပျောက်ဆုံးနေသော တန်ဖိုးများကို လျစ်လျူရှုရန် na.rm = TRUE ကို သတ်မှတ်ပါ ။
#define vector with some missing values x <- c(3, 6, 7, 7, NA, 14, NA, 22, 24) #calculate mean of vector mean(x, na. rm = TRUE ) [1] 11.85714
ပျမ်းမျှအား မတွက်ချက်မီ vector တစ်ခု၏အဆုံးတစ်ခုစီမှ ရှုမြင်သုံးသပ်ချက်အချို့ (0 မှ 0.5) အပိုင်းကို ဖယ်ရှားရန် trim argument ကိုသုံးနိုင်သည်။
#definevector x <- c(3, 6, 7, 7, 12, 14, 19, 22, 24) #calculate mean of vector after trimming 20% of observations off each end mean(x, trim = 0.2 ) [1] 12.42857
ဥပမာ 2- ဒေတာဘောင်ရှိ ကော်လံတစ်ခု၏ ပျမ်းမျှအား တွက်ချက်ပါ။
အောက်ပါကုဒ်သည် ဒေတာဘောင်တစ်ခုရှိ ကော်လံတစ်ခု၏ ပျမ်းမျှတန်ဖိုးကို တွက်ချက်နည်းကို ပြသသည်-
#define data frame df <- data. frame (a=c(3, 6, 7, 7, 12, 14, 19, 22, 24), b=c(4, 4, 5, 12, 13, 14, 9, 1, 2), c=c(5, 6, 6, 3, 5, 5, 6, 19, 25)) #calculate mean of column 'a' mean(df$a) [1] 12.66667
ဥပမာ 3- ဒေတာဘောင်တစ်ခုရှိ ကော်လံအများအပြား၏ ပျမ်းမျှကို တွက်ချက်ပါ။
အောက်ပါကုဒ်သည် ဒေတာဘောင်တစ်ခုရှိ ကော်လံအများအပြား၏ ပျမ်းမျှကို တွက်ချက်ရန် apply() လုပ်ဆောင်ချက်ကို မည်သို့အသုံးပြုရမည်ကို ပြသသည်-
#define data frame df <- data. frame (a=c(3, 6, 7, 7, 12, 14, 19, 22, 24), b=c(4, 4, 5, 12, 13, 14, 9, 1, 2), c=c(5, 6, 6, 3, 5, 5, 6, 19, 25)) #calculate mean of columns 'a' and 'c' apply(df[, c(' a ', ' c ')], 2, mean) ac 12.666667 8.888889
ထပ်လောင်းအရင်းအမြစ်များ
R တွင် အုပ်စုအလိုက် ပျမ်းမျှတွက်နည်း
R တွင် အလေးချိန်ပျမ်းမျှကို တွက်နည်း
R တွင် geometric mean တွက်နည်း